Thin coal seams, Saltwick Bay
Thin coal seams in the sandstone cliffs of Saltwick Bay near Whitby on the North Yorkshire Coast.
Coal is a sedimentary rock formed from peat (the remains of plants which lived millions of years ago in tropical wetlands), and compressed by the pressure of rocks which were later laid down on top.
